Перейти к основному содержимому

Веб-еженедельник Java 39

· 3 мин. чтения

Задача: Наибольшая подстрока палиндром

Для заданной строки s, верните наибольшую подстроку палиндром входящую в s. Подстрока — это непрерывная непустая последовательность символов внутри строки. Стока является палиндромом, если она читается одинаково в обоих направлениях...

ANDROMEDA 42

В самом начале прошлого года я решил отслеживать свои читательские привычки и делиться лучшим материалом здесь, на ForEach . С тех пор не пропускал обзоров.

Вот так…

1. Весна и Ява

>> JEP 269: удобные фабричные методы для коллекций [ java.net ]

Быстрый и понятный JDK, упрощающий создание коллекций на Java. Так язык становится лучше.

>> Управление версиями ресурсов с помощью Spring MVC [ mscharhag.com ]

Очень полезная статья о кэшировании ваших статических ресурсов с помощью Spring — просто и по делу.

Также стоит прочитать:

>> Sonarqube и Java 8 [ alexecollins.com ]

>> Spring Sweets: перезагрузка классов Spring Boot с Spring Loaded и непрерывной сборкой Gradle [ mrhaki ]

>> Развертывание приложений Spring Boot в Heroku [ devcenter.heroku.com ]

>> Планы Groovy и Grails анонсированы на SpringOne2GX [ infoq.com ]

>> Планы высокого уровня для Spring 4.3 и 5.0 объявлены на SpringOne2GX [ infoq.com ]

>> Пользовательские операторы для коллекций в Java [ vanillajava ]

Вебинары и презентации:

>> Введение в профилирование Java [ infoq.com ]

Время обновления:

>> Выпущен Spring Boot 1.2.6 [ spring.io ]

>> Доступен Java DSL для Spring Integration 1.1 GA [ spring.io ]

>> Логотип платформы Spark Выпущен Spark 2.3 [ sparkjava.com ]

>> Уже доступно — Amazon Linux AMI 2015.09 [ aws.amazon.com ]

>> Вышло обновление IntelliJ IDEA 14.1.5 [ jetbrains.com ]

>> Выпущен Krwkrw 0.1.3 [ geekabyte ]

2. Технические

>> Написание модели чтения CQRS на основе событий [ squirrel.pl ]

Еще одна солидная статья, исследующая детали архитектуры Event-Sourced — на этот раз основное внимание уделяется повторному проецированию всех событий на пустую проекцию.

>> Масштабируйте его до миллиардов — о чем вам не говорят в README Cassandra

Если вы используете кластер Cassandra, этот материал может и спасет ваш бекон.

Также стоит прочитать:

>> Позвоните мне Возможно: Percona XtraDB Cluster [ aphyr.com ]

>> Обновление хранилища AWS — новый недорогой вариант хранилища S3 и снижение цен на Glacier [ aws.amazon.com ]

3. Размышления

>> Не забудьте переоценить [ bitquabit.com ]

Возможно, стоит еще раз взглянуть на технологию, о которой у меня сложилось мнение пять лет назад. При этом я больше не смотрю на SVN .

>> Универсальность закона Постеля [ michaelfeathers.silvrback.com ]

«Дизайн — глубокая тема. Можно сказать, что это самое глубокое».

>> Как мы потеряли (и нашли) миллионы, не проводя A/B-тестирование [ signalvnoise.com ]

Хорошие выводы из серьезного изменения дизайна, кампании по репозиционированию и общего ребрендинга.

Также стоит прочитать:

>> «Консенсус» иногда неверен [ lemire.me ]

>> Умение избегать кобр [ daedtech.com ]

>> Модульность на My Honeym oon [ daedtech.com ]

4. Комиксы

И мои любимые комиксы недели:

>> Кодер ничего не оставляет на волю случая [ commitstrip.com ]

>> Блоб- объект [ commitstrip.com ]

>> Представьте травяное поле [ xkcd.com ]

5. Выбор недели

Я не был очень публичным с этим, но несколько месяцев назад я открыл ForEach для других авторов .

Я постепенно понял, что просто не могу охватить все интересные вещи, о которых читатели просят меня написать, поэтому, если вы заинтересованы в написании для сайта, напишите мне:

>> Пишите для ForEach